1 Three Preludes by Vincent Ho

As its title suggests, Ho's Three Preludes is made up of three short works. The first two are for solo cello, while the third is for cello and optional drum kit. The beautifully crafted Morning Song is rich with colour and emotion, conjured by expressive glissandi and augmented melodic phrases; the glassy, ethereal Fleeting Moments is a mesmerising journey; while Heist's energetic, motorik line was inspired by cello duo VC2 and is bolstered by an optional drum kit part.

About the composer

Vincent Ho

Vincent Ho is a Canadian who is widely recognised as one of the most exciting composers of his generation. He has made waves in the music world of North America despite being fairly early in his compositional career, receiving numerous prizes, accolades, and prominent commissions in a relatively short space of time. Ho’s music is rich and energetic - a unique integration of influences ranging from the visual arts, electroacoustic and natural soundscapes, traditional classical music forms, and the physical properties of the instruments and ensembles for which he writes. His music is sensual, sonorous and richly textured, and Ho gives considerable attention to the audience’s experience of his intricate sound-worlds.
